Get started1 Field Walk is an end-of-terrace house in Smallfield, Horley, Horley (RH6 9GL). It has a recorded floor area of 62 m² (around 667 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2018)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 2.2%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£356,000 sits 58.2% above the 2018 sale of £225,000. At 62 m² it's 24.4%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(82 m² median across 20 EPCs). Last sale on file: £225,000 in August 2018.
